Muslim Woman’s Employment


Samantha Elauf (left) is interviewed Wednesday outside the federal courthouse in downtown Tulsa with Barbara Seely, a lawyer for the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ission. A jury awarded Elauf $20,000 in compensatory damages from retailer Abercrombie & Fitch after the company didn’t hire her because she wears a religiously mandated headscarf. CORY YOUNG/Tulsa World




Winners Says

The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, which represented Elauf, says the clothing store has made exceptions before, allowing a Jewish employee to wear a yarmulke, and they didn’t prove that allowing the head scarf would damage the company’s bottom line.
